Here is a brief Scouting Report, and a Prediction for tonight’s Section V Class D Playoff game between #1 Clyde-Savannah and #4 Pembroke.

 

WHEN: Saturday, Oct. 28 2017 @ 3:00 pm

WHERE: Cal-Mum High School

COVERAGE: on Twitter

 

 

 

 

MATCHUP AT A GLANCE

Clyde-Savannah has been a top-ranked team in the state throughout the past two seasons, and are coming off of a runner-up finish in last year’s Section V Class D Playoffs. Expect this to be an extremely tough matchup for Pembroke – who is enduring a resurgent season.
